CHURCHILL'S CIGAR CABINET: a rosewood cross-banded and sycamore-strung table cabinet, with elements c.1820 and later, adapted as a humidor. Four cigar trays (approx. 120mm deep), three mother-of-pearl keyholes, with key. An engraved plate on the lid reads: 'PRESENTED TO MR W.S. CHURCHILL ON BEING ELECTED MEMBER OF PARLIAMENT FOR OLDHAM, 1ST OCTOBER 1900'.
